In memory experiments, the modality effect is an example of source clustering, which refers to the tendency of items presented in the same modality to be grouped together during recall. Within-list manipulations of modality affect recall probability, order of recall, and grouping. In his model, working memory has … old town sandsteinis a distributor a resellerWeb5 aug. 2014 · The modality principle is that people learn more deeply from a multimedia message when the words are spoken rather than printed. This principle was supported in 53 out of 61 experimental tests, yielding a median effect size of 0.76.
